About FORDLAND MIDDLE

Located at 1230 SCHOOL ST, in FORDLAND, Missouri, FORDLAND MIDDLE is a very small 6-8 campus that instructs 150 students (grades 6 through 8), part of FORDLAND R-III. Enrollment runs roughly 67% smaller than the state mean of about 461.

Within FORDLAND R-III, which oversees 3 schools and 650 students, FORDLAND MIDDLE is one campus in the system.

Demographically, FORDLAND MIDDLE records that nearly all students (93%) are White; the rest breaks down as 4% Hispanic, 2% multiracial. That composition is broadly in line with Webster County as a whole.

On the income-and-resources front, On paper, FORDLAND MIDDLE has 9 full-time-equivalent teachers, translating to a class-load average of around 17.2:1. Statewide, the average ratio sits near 13.0:1, putting FORDLAND MIDDLE higher than the state norm the norm. Roughly 41% of students at FORDLAND MIDDLE q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, which schools and policymakers use as a rough income-mix signal.

With demographic context factored in, FORDLAND MIDDLE tracks the demographic baseline. The model predicts 50.5% given the school's FRL share; actual proficiency is 38.1%.

In the broader community, Webster County reports that median household earnings sit near $71,155, roughly 18% of adults have completed at least a four-year degree, and census figures put the poverty rate at about 11%. In all, Webster County runs 17 public schools (combined enrollment of about 5,210 students), of which FORDLAND MIDDLE is one.

Nearest neighbor: FORDLAND HIGH, around 0.0 miles off. Counting just inside five miles, 2 other public schools cluster around FORDLAND MIDDLE. Ranking that nearby cluster on reported proficiency puts FORDLAND MIDDLE at 7th of 7; the average score across the group is 62.0%.

Geographically, the school is in a rural area.

Trend over the last 7 years. Over the past 7-year window, the student count rose 27%: 118 students in 2018 compared to 150 in 2025. White enrollment moved from 100% to 93% across the same window. Class-load math has rose: from 13.3:1 in 2018 to 17.2:1 in 2025.
